WebSinus rhythm. Schematic representation of normal sinus rhythm showing standard wave, segments, and intervals. A sinus rhythm is any cardiac rhythm in which depolarisation of the cardiac muscle begins at the sinus node. Doctors can measure if the QT interval happens in the correct amount of time. If it takes longer than usual, it is called a prolonged QT interval. The upper limit of a normal QT interval depends on factors such as age, sex, and the regularity and speed of the heart rate. Long Q-T syndrome (LQTS) is …

As a working rule, I accept 450 ms as the upper limits of normal, when reporting ECGs. When unsure during ECG reporting, I often use the term “borderline long QT interval” with QT intervals a little longer than ...
